In a turn that will surprise no one, Normal People has swept the board at the 2021 Irish Film and Television Awards. The 2020 show missed out last year as it aired outside of the deadline but it has certainly made up for it.
This time around there was no escaping the behemoth RTÉ/BBC series based on Sally Rooney’s best-selling novel which picked up no less than 15 IFTA nominations.
Fresh off the win of a BAFTA, Paul Mescal is up for Best Actor in a Drama. In fact, Normal People did so well that even Fionn O’Shea picked up a nod for his turn as the much-hated villain Jamie in the series.
That wasn’t the only nomination for Fionn though as he is also nominated for Best Actor in a Film for his starring role in Dating Amber.
